Regular Daily Cleansing
Imagine walking into your office each early morning, welcomed by the fresh scent of cleanliness and not a crumb in sight. That's the magic of routine daily cleansing. This service forms the bedrock of a sanitary office, concentrating on high-traffic areas and maintaining a constant level of cleanliness. It's the unrecognized hero that avoids small messes from escalating into major headaches. Think of the common touchpoints: door manages, light switches, and shared devices. These locations, often neglected, are breeding premises for bacteria. A good daily service guarantees they are frequently sterilized. It's like brushing your teeth every day-- simple, effective, and definitely necessary for long-lasting health.
- Dusting and wiping of all surfaces
- Vacuuming carpets and mopping hard floors
- Emptying waste bins and changing liners
- Cleaning and sterilizing restrooms
- Spot cleaning of walls and glass
Deep Cleaning Solutions

In some cases, the daily regimen simply isn't enough. Every once in a while, your workplace requires a medspa day-- an actually intense one. This is where deep cleansing services enter into play. Unlike the superficial shimmer, deep cleansing explores the nooks and crannies that routine cleansing frequently misses out on. It has to do with dealing with the gunk that develops up over weeks or months, reaching those forgotten corners, and renewing the entire space. Have you ever noticed the dust bunnies congregating under desks, or the faint movie on windows that ordinary wiping just can't conquer? A deep clean addresses these really issues, restoring a beautiful quality to your environment. It's a financial investment in the durability and visual appeal of your business property.
- Extensive scrubbing and disinfection of all surface areas
- Comprehensive cleaning of kitchen area appliances (microwaves, fridges)
- Ventilation system and air duct cleaning
- Carpet shampooing and flooring waxing/buffing
- Window cleansing, inside and out
Specialized Cleansing Solutions
Beyond the standard offerings, a respectable business cleaning business often provides specialized services designed for special circumstances. Possibly your workplace has recently undergone remodellings, leaving a fine layer of building dust that appears to defy all attempts at elimination. Or perhaps you run in a sensitive market, requiring specific disinfection procedures. These bespoke services accommodate those exact needs. Post-construction clean-up includes precise removal of debris, dust, and paint splatters, changing a construction site back into a practical workplace. There's disinfection services, which ended up being especially popular in recent years, focusing on getting rid of pathogens from surface areas to guarantee a healthy and safe environment for employees and visitors alike. When thinking about cleaning services for offices near me, inquire about these specialized alternatives; they can be a game-changer for distinct challenges.
Service Type | Primary Focus | Frequency |
---|---|---|
Post-Construction Cleansing | Removal of building debris and dust | One-time, after remodelling |
Disinfection Providers | Pathogen elimination and bacterium control | As needed, or arranged repeating |
Carpet and Upholstery Cleaning | Stain removal and fabric revitalization | Periodically, based on wear |

Finding Reputable Cleansing Providers
The quest for an immaculate office environment typically starts with a single, difficult concern: how does one genuinely veterinarian a cleaning company in a sea of choices? It's more than simply a quick search for "cleaning services for offices near me." Consider the tale of many an office manager, who, after a seemingly worthwhile preliminary consultation, discovers themselves weeks later on gazing at streaky windows and dusty corners, a testimony to a less-than-thorough crew. This isn't simply about tidiness; it has to do with the subtle erosion of professionalism that a sub-par cleaning job can cause. A really reliable cleaning supplier comprehends that their work is an extension of your business's image.
One common pitfall? Overlooking the nitty-gritty of their functional structure. Do they utilize their personnel straight, or do they farm out? The former often translates to greater accountability and a more consistent quality of service. When a company buys its own group, training is generally more extensive, and staff member loyalty greater. Consider it: a devoted, long-lasting cleaner often notices the subtle shifts in your workplace's requirements, anticipating issues before they become glaring issues. They end up being a nearly invisible, yet important, part of your everyday rhythm. What about their equipment? Are they using industrial-grade, modern equipment, or out-of-date tools that just rearrange dust?
Beyond the Surface: Digging Deeper
- Training Procedures: Ask about their training programs. Do they cover sophisticated cleaning methods, safety procedures, and the correct handling of various surface areas? A genuinely skilled service will have detailed, documented training.
- Chemical Selection: What kinds of cleaning up representatives do they use? Are they eco-friendly, or do they depend on extreme chemicals that could impact air quality? A discerning provider will be transparent about their product options and their commitment to a healthy work area.
- Insurance and Bonding: This is non-negotiable. Validate that they are completely insured and bonded. This protects your business from liability in case of mishaps or damage on your properties.
The biggest difficulty many businesses deal with is a lack of consistency. You may get a stellar tidy for the very first few weeks, just to see requirements slowly deteriorate. This frequently originates from a lack of internal quality control within the cleaning company. Ask about their guidance approaches. Do they have group leaders who routinely check work? Exist mechanisms for client feedback and restorative action? The really extraordinary office cleaning company do not simply clean; they manage a procedure, making sure every detail aligns with your expectations, every single time. It's the difference in between a one-off job and an enduring partnership that contributes to a healthier, more productive, and merely more pleasant workplace.
Rates and Service Contracts: Browsing the Nuances
Ah, the olden question: "What will it cost?" When diving into workplace cleaning services, rates isn't simply a number; it's a reflection of value, scope, and trust. Many organizations discover themselves scratching their heads, comparing apples to oranges, when trying to figure out quotes. Have you ever got a quote that seemed too great to be real, just to discover it covered just a portion of your real needs? It's a typical tale, typically causing frustration and, ultimately, a look for a brand-new service provider. The genuine technique lies in comprehending what enters into that final figure, and more notably, how to guarantee you're getting detailed protection.
Consider the myriad aspects that affect the bottom line. Square video, the frequency of service, the types of surface areas needing attention-- these are the obvious perpetrators. However what about the less evident components? Does the quote include specialized devices for high-reach windows, or is that an add-on? Are consumables like paper towels and hand soap factored in, or will you be managing those replenishments yourself? A truly transparent company will lay all these cards on the table. We have actually seen many scenarios where a lower initial quote balloons into a substantially higher final billing due to these concealed exclusions. This is where a thoroughly crafted service agreement becomes your finest good friend, serving as a genuine guard versus unanticipated expenses.

Decoding Service Contracts: Beyond the Small print
A service agreement isn't simply governmental bureaucracy; it's the blueprint for your clean office. It should detail every element of the agreement, leaving no space for obscurity. Consider it as a diligently drawn map, assisting both celebrations through the journey of maintaining a beautiful workspace. One common pitfall businesses encounter is an unclear scope of work. Without clear definitions, what constitutes "deep cleansing" for one provider might be a shallow wipe-down for another. This variation typically results in frustration and a feeling of being shortchanged. Constantly demand particular, measurable deliverables.
Here are some essential elements to inspect within any cleaning company agreement:.
- Scope of Work: A precise list of all areas to be cleaned up, including specific jobs for each (e.g., "cleaning all horizontal surfaces," "vacuuming all carpeted locations," "sanitizing bathrooms")
- Frequency and Schedule: Daily, weekly, bi-weekly, month-to-month-- clearly specify the cadence of services and specific timeframes.
- Materials and Devices: Who provides what? This is a considerable cost differentiator. Are environment-friendly items used?
- Insurance and Bonding: Non-negotiable! This protects your service from liability in case of mishaps or theft.
- Key Efficiency Indicators (KPIs): How will the quality of service be determined? This could involve routine evaluations or customer feedback systems.
- Termination Clause: Comprehend the terms for ending the arrangement, consisting of notice periods.
Keep in mind, a well-structured agreement isn't about suspect; it has to do with good understanding and setting clear expectations.
